The Vanguard Group, founded in 1975 by John C. Bogle, is one of the world's largest investment management companies, headquartered in Malvern, Pennsylvania. As of recent years, it manages trillions in assets, offering a wide range of mutual funds, ETFs, and retirement products, catering to both individual and institutional investors. Its philosophy emphasizes low fees, diversification, and a buy-and-hold strategy, making it a dominant player in the passive investing revolution.

Vanguard Group's Q3 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2017, Vanguard Group held 4,150 positions worth $2.14T, up 5.4% from $2.03T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 14%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q3 2017: portfolio turnover was 3.7%. Vanguard Group opened 76 new positions and exited 76, leaving the 4,150-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 16% of assets, up from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.

  • Vanguard Group's largest Q3 2017 buy was Baker Hughes: 37,825,784 shares worth $1.39B.
  • Vanguard Group added most to DuPont de Nemours in Q3 2017, an estimated $5.68B increase.
  • Vanguard Group's biggest Q3 2017 reduction was Equinix, cutting an estimated $473M.
  • Vanguard Group fully exited Du Pont De Nemours E I in Q3 2017, selling an estimated $5B.
  • Vanguard Group's ten largest holdings make up 14% of its $2.14T portfolio in Q3 2017.
  • Vanguard Group opened 76 new positions and closed 76 in Q3 2017.
  • Vanguard Group's portfolio value rose 5.4% quarter-over-quarter to $2.14T.

Based on Vanguard Group's 13F filing for Q3 2017, filed 14 Nov 2017.
